Petition for ORDER TO CREATE AND FUND SPECIAL NEEDS TRUST<br />

COUNSEL:<br />

ARTHUR WADE (MIN)...JACK H ANTHONY<br />

GENERAL INFORMATION<br />

THIS CASE IS SET FOR HEARING ON Petition for Order to Create and Fund Special<br />

Needs Trust<br />

THE FOLLOWING ISSUES AND/OR DEFICIENCIES IN THE PAPERS ARE NOTED:<br />

1. Petitioner is Atty Melvin Friedland, guardian ad litem for minor Arthur Wade<br />

in the civil action (CIVDS1202326). The minor was born on 7/11/10. The<br />

minor is currently a dependent of the Juvenile <strong>Court</strong> of <strong>San</strong> <strong>Bernardino</strong><br />

County<br />

2. The purpose of the proposed SNT instrument is to supplement public<br />

benefits available to the minor and to provide for his special needs without<br />

reducing benefits otherwise available. Petitioner seeks the finding required<br />

under Pr.C. 3604 for the establishment of a SNT. Specifically,<br />

a. Per Pr.C. 3604(b)(1), a SNT may only be created if the court finds that<br />

the SNT beneficiary has a disability that substantially impairs the<br />

individual’s ability to provide for his/her own care or custody and<br />

constitutes a substantial handicap. A report from Jean Lake. M.D. is<br />

provided (see LF p 44-46).<br />

b. Per Pr.C. 3604(b)(2), a SNT may only be created if the court finds that<br />

the beneficiary is likely to have special needs that will not be met without<br />

the trust. Petitioner alleges that minor receives no wages or income but<br />

does receive Medi-Cal benefits.<br />

c. Per Pr.C. 3604(b)(3), a SNT may only be created if the court finds that<br />

the money to be paid into the trust does not exceed an amount that is<br />

reasonably necessary to meet the special needs of the beneficiary. A


life care plan is filed by Sharon K. Kawai, M.D. that sets forth the<br />

projected cost of the minor’s special needs (see LF p 48-59)<br />

3. Petitioner alleges the proposed SNT complies with the mandates of<br />

California Rules of <strong>Court</strong> 7.903, including the requirement of annual/biennial<br />

accountings by the trustee.<br />

4. That Melvin L. Freidland shall serve as the initial trustee<br />

5. Petitioner alleges bond should be fixed at $321,000. Appears adequate.<br />

JTD<br />

6. Notice given.<br />

RECOMMENDATION<br />

<strong>Court</strong>’s discretion. If approved, set hearing on accounting review for 7/9/14.<br />

Accounting to be filed 30 days in advance.<br />
